1. Headlines
Oil prices extended losses today, with WTI crude closing at $96.08, down $1.15 (-1.18%), and Brent at $99.29, down $0.64 (-0.64%). Natural gas was flat, gaining just a penny to $2.91. According to Rigzone, the decline marks a third consecutive session of losses for oil, attributed to easing concerns over Saudi Arabian supply. The same source reports that this outweighed lingering risks around disruptions at the Strait of Hormuz.
